All art (not photographic) needs property release. Are you the original artist for all of these icons? If so, you need to fill in a property release as the artist. If not, you need the artist to fill one in.

The red cross icon is protected intellectual property and we cannot accept submissions that feature it. I recommend you remove the color and resubmit.
